Mother?¢‚Ǩ‚Ñ¢s Day causes each of us to reflect upon the unique gifts and talents our moms brought to our lives. One of the special abilities my own mother possessed was creating ways to keep our family entertained on long road trips. We McCluskeys have always loved to travel. On more occasions than I can count, my mom and dad loaded up their four children into the family sedan and headed out on a long adventure. Well before the days of individual cell phones, personal stereos, hand held video games, or built in video players, my Mom was in charge of helping us pass the time. She led us in every song that we knew and taught us some that we did not know. (The McCluskey Family Singers especially excelled in tunes that could be sung in rounds.) We took turns telling silly jokes. But mostly we played numerous games including Category, Car Bingo, Find State License Plates, and Cow Poker (which, for the record, had nothing to do with gambling.)

To this day, my own family cannot go on a road trip without spending some time playing a game. Inevitably, we engage in some version of The Alphabet Game where we look for, or think of things that start with each letter of the alphabet. And when we are up for a challenge, we play The Numbers Game in which we think of things associated with each successive number, such as?¢‚Ǩ¬¶.

There is ONE God.
There are TWO sides to a coin
There are THREE persons in The Trinity
There are FOUR seasons in the year.
There are FIVE players on a basketball team.
There are SIX points for scoring a touchdown.
There are SEVEN days in a week.
There are EIGHT legs on a spider.
There are NINE innings in a baseball game.
There are TEN fingers on our hands.
There are ELEVEN players on a football team.
There were TWELVE disciples of Jesus.
There were THIRTEEN original colonies in the U.S.A.

As you see, this game gets more difficult as the numbers increase. Fourteen is often the first major stumbling block. But I will share with you today a good characteristic you can associate with the number 14:
In April of this year FOURTEEN individuals presented themselves for membership at North Cleveland Baptist Church. Now THAT is a great number!

Like all new members, these people pay us a high compliment by sharing their desire to identify with our church family. It is very exciting to receive the blessing of these new lives as our church journeys ahead toward days of challenge and opportunity. Jay
